    Pretty good! The restaurant is located inside the Sao Bento train station to the left as you walk…read morein from the tiled entrance. Definitely recommend making a reservation, I found it impressive that the hostess's reservation system was essentially a notebook and pen in this digital age. We did not see much of our waiter, since the restaurant was extremely busy and filled up with diners. Standouts: 1. Razor clams - I'll always get these if I see it on the menu. Cooked in this incredible garlic sauce. 2. Fish and seafood cataplana - delicious, tomato-forward seafood stew; I liked the version that we had the night before more which came with rice and was more filling. But this was basically a never-ending bowl of fish, clams, mussels, and shrimp. Add to that the fact that the restaurant like most in Porto did not have A/C and I emerged feeling like I had been sitting in a sauna. Skipped dessert; I had my eye on the Weeel! froyo truck parked outside. One more nit - the metal chairs are not comfortable at all for sitting a long time in.

    We had high hopes for this restaurant after it was recommended by our hotel.  I think the place…read moregets a lot of hotel-referred traffic as the side street located restaurant was full tourists.  The cramped quarters are fine and it will give you the NYC village feel. We liked the creativity of the menu and some of the chances they took with ingredients.  When service is slow and unsteady, it always impacts the experience and the way the food can be enjoyed.  Waiving down waiters for drinks is always a buzz kill before a buzz,  as is watching diners arrive later and get theirs first.   The tuna tartare was fresh and tasty when it did show up. I am not a big capers fan so i was pleasantly surprised when it had none.  The crunchy rice strings added some  texture and made the presentation at the table a photo shot (not shown here). I was slow before they mixed it table-side with a fresh quail egg.  I had high hopes for the shrimp dish.  The presentation was great but the tiny shrimp were overwhelmed by the crunchy, but oil soaked outside shell.  Maybe we drew a bad batch.  The sea bass was sad.  When a fish is served skin side up it needs to be crispy and ours was soggy and tasteless.  We love pasta so were hoping the tortelloni would save the dish. It did not but could have. One of them had unfolded and they were too al dente. The price to servicing size to quality were off balance.  There were other dishes that may have been better but we will not know since we would venture to other places before we returned.
